In the United Kingdom the current maximum height restriction for drones without Civil Aviation Authority (CAA) approval is 120 meters from ground level. I ask all clients to seek prior approval with the CAA prior to any shoot commencing, as I am unable to authorise approval for flights above 120 metres less than fourteen working days before the shoot date.
-
-
I ask to be provided with all the relevant information from clients beforehand, with regards to the requirements for the booking. I am required by the CAA to fly drones in direct line of site at all times. If on the day of the shoot it is apparent that there may be a breach of the CAA rules and guidelines, I will cancel the drone flight. If a drone flight is cancelled due to a potential breach of CAA guidelines, there will be an itemised charge of £250.00 added to your invoice.
